Breakthrough Technologies Shaping AI's Future

Several revolutionary technologies are driving AI innovation forward in 2026. Quantum-enhanced machine learning algorithms are solving previously intractable problems, while neuromorphic computing chips are enabling more efficient AI processing with dramatically reduced energy consumption. Advanced transformer architectures have evolved beyond traditional language models, now capable of reasoning across multiple domains simultaneously. Edge AI deployment has reached maturity, allowing sophisticated AI processing directly on devices without cloud dependency. Additionally, federated learning systems enable collaborative AI training while preserving privacy, opening new possibilities for cross-organizational AI development. These breakthrough technologies are not just incremental improvements but represent paradigm shifts that will define the next decade of artificial intelligence advancement.

Challenges and Ethical Considerations

Despite remarkable progress, AI innovation faces significant challenges that must be addressed for sustainable development. Privacy concerns have intensified as AI systems process increasingly personal data, requiring robust governance frameworks and transparent data handling practices. Algorithmic bias remains a critical issue, with organizations investing heavily in fairness testing and bias mitigation strategies. The concentration of AI capabilities among large tech companies raises antitrust concerns and questions about democratic access to advanced AI tools. Cybersecurity threats have evolved alongside AI advancement, with adversarial attacks becoming more sophisticated. Additionally, the displacement of traditional jobs by AI automation necessitates comprehensive retraining programs and social safety nets. Addressing these challenges requires collaboration between technologists, policymakers, and society at large.
